Newcastle are set to make a move for Argentine winger Ivan Bella, according to reports from talkSPORT.

The 23-year-old is believed to have caught the attention of the Premier League club’s scouts following a string of impressive displays for his current club Velez Sarsfield.

His mixture of pace and trickery have seen him likened to Real Madrid star Angel Di Maria, who is one of the finest talents to emerge from South America in recent years.

With Velez currently playing in the second-tier of Argentine football, it’s unlikely that they will be able to reject any approach top European clubs, which has led to speculation that a fee of £3m would be accepted.

Portuguese outfit Benfica are believed to be pole position for Bella’s signature according to reports from within the nation.

The wide-man broke into the first-team set-up as his current club during 2008 and has gone on to make over 50 appearances.

He is not regarded a prolific goal scorer, but his vision and awareness have earned him much praise within the South American media.

Bella is yet to represent Argentina at senior level, but has made eight appearances for the U-20 team.
